What is a knowledge worker?
“A knowledge worker is anyone who works for a living at the tasks of developing or using knowledge. For example, a knowledge worker might be someone who works at any of the tasks of planning, acquiring, searching, analyzing, organizing, storing, programming, distributing, marketing, or otherwise contributing to the transformation and commerce of information and those (often the same people) who work at using the knowledge so produced” (Rouse, 2005)

A Decision Support System (DSS) is a class of computerized information systems that support decision making activities. These systems can be divided up into five types: COMMUNICATION-DRIVEN, DATA-DRIVEN, DOCUMENT-DRIVEN, KNOWLEDGE- DRIVE and MODEL-DRIVEN (Power, n.d.)
